Quick Answer: Yes, Vitamin C is a mandatory cofactor for the enzymes that stabilize and cross-link collagen fibers. Without adequate Vitamin C, your body cannot physically produce stable collagen, leading to weakened skin, joints, and connective tissues.

The Biological Connection Between Vitamin C and Collagen

To understand why Vitamin C matters, you have to look at how your body builds protein. Collagen is not just one solid piece of material. It is a complex structure made of amino acids—specifically glycine, proline, and hydroxyproline. These amino acids must be twisted together into a triple helix shape. Think of it like a heavy-duty climbing rope. Each strand needs to be strong, but the way they are twisted together provides the ultimate durability.

Vitamin C acts as a "cofactor." In plain English, a cofactor is a helper molecule that allows a chemical reaction to happen. There are two specific enzymes in your body—prolyl hydroxylase and lysyl hydroxylase—that are responsible for stabilizing the collagen molecule. These enzymes cannot do their job without Vitamin C. If your Vitamin C levels are low, these enzymes become inactive. When that happens, your body might still try to make collagen, but the resulting fibers are weak and unstable. They cannot form the "rope" correctly. This is why Vitamin C is considered the most important vitamin for structural health.

The Role of Ascorbic Acid

Vitamin C is often listed on labels as ascorbic acid. This is the most common and researched form of the vitamin. It is water-soluble, meaning your body does not store large amounts of it. You need a consistent supply through your diet or supplements to keep these collagen-building enzymes active.

When you consume Vitamin C, it moves through your bloodstream to the fibroblasts. These are the specialized cells in your connective tissue that manufacture collagen. Once there, the Vitamin C helps modify the amino acids proline and lysine so they can form the tight bonds required for a healthy collagen structure.

Key Takeaway: Vitamin C is the "on switch" for collagen production. It enables enzymes to strengthen the bonds between amino acids, ensuring the collagen your body produces is structurally sound and resilient.

Why Quality Collagen Needs Vitamin C

Not all collagen is created equal. Your body produces different types, with Type I and Type III being the most prevalent in your skin and bones. For these proteins to function, they must undergo a process called hydroxylation.

This process adds a specific group of atoms to the amino acids. This addition is what allows the collagen strands to "stick" to each other. Without this sticky bond, the collagen triple helix would simply unravel. This is exactly what happened to sailors centuries ago who suffered from scurvy. Scurvy is essentially a total collapse of the body’s collagen because of a lack of Vitamin C. Their old wounds would reopen and their joints would fail because the body could no longer maintain its structural "glue."

In a modern context, we are rarely that deficient. However, even a slight insufficiency can slow down your recovery or lead to less "plump" skin. Antioxidant Protection: Keeping What You Have

Building new collagen is only half of the battle. You also have to protect the collagen you already have. This is where the antioxidant power of Vitamin C comes into play.

Your body is constantly under attack from "free radicals." These are unstable molecules caused by things like UV rays from the sun, pollution, and even the stress of intense exercise. Free radicals cause oxidative stress, which acts like rust on a car. It breaks down your collagen fibers and damages your skin cells.

UV Damage and Skin Elasticity

Sun exposure is the number one cause of collagen breakdown in the skin. UV light triggers the production of enzymes called matrix metalloproteinases (MMPs). These enzymes are designed to break down old proteins, but when triggered by the sun, they go into overdrive and destroy healthy collagen. Vitamin C helps regulate this process and can limit the damage caused by the sun. This is why many people report that their skin looks brighter and feels firmer when they maintain consistent Vitamin C levels.

Does Timing Matter? Taking Collagen and Vitamin C Together

A common question we hear is whether you need to take Vitamin C and collagen in the same mouthful. Some brands add Vitamin C directly to their collagen powder and claim it is necessary for "absorption."

The science tells a slightly different story. You do not necessarily need to consume them at the exact same second for the collagen to be absorbed. Your small intestine is very efficient at breaking down collagen peptides into amino acids. It does not wait for Vitamin C to be present to move those amino acids into your bloodstream.

However, the Vitamin C needs to be present in your tissues for the synthesis of new collagen to occur. If you take your collagen in the morning and your Vitamin C at lunch, your body will still have the necessary components to build protein. The goal is consistency. The Benefits for Joint Health and Injury Recovery

If you are an athlete or someone who enjoys an active lifestyle, the relationship between Vitamin C and collagen is critical for your joints. Tendons and ligaments are almost entirely made of collagen. Unlike muscles, these tissues have very little blood flow, which means they heal slowly.

Research suggests that increasing Vitamin C intake may help accelerate the healing of musculoskeletal injuries. Whether you are dealing with a nagging tendon issue or recovering from a more serious surgery, your body’s demand for collagen goes through the roof during the healing phase. Tendon and Ligament Strength

When a tendon is injured, the body rushes to create "Type III" collagen, which is flexible but not very strong. Over time, the body needs to replace that with "Type I" collagen, which is the high-strength version. This transition requires a lot of enzymatic activity. As we discussed, that activity depends on Vitamin C.

Bone Health

Many people think of calcium when they think of bones, but collagen provides the framework that calcium sticks to. Without a strong collagen matrix, bones become brittle. Keeping your Vitamin C levels optimized can help support long-term bone density by ensuring the structural "netting" of the bone is well-maintained.

How Much Vitamin C Do You Actually Need?

The Recommended Dietary Allowance (RDA) for Vitamin C is relatively low—usually around 75 to 90 mg for most adults. This is the amount required to prevent major diseases like scurvy. However, for those who are training hard, dealing with high stress, or looking to maximize skin and joint health, the "optimal" amount may be higher.

Many wellness enthusiasts and athletes aim for 500 mg to 1,000 mg per day. Because Vitamin C is water-soluble, your body will generally flush out what it doesn't use, making it a very safe supplement to experiment with. Lifestyle Factors That Drain Your Vitamin C

It is not just about what you put in; it is also about what "drains" your tank. Certain lifestyle choices and environmental factors can deplete your Vitamin C levels faster than usual, which in turn slows down your collagen production.

  1. Smoking: This is one of the most significant drainers of Vitamin C. Research shows that smokers need significantly more Vitamin C just to maintain basic health.
  2. High Stress: When you are under chronic stress, your adrenal glands use up Vitamin C rapidly to produce stress hormones like cortisol.
  3. Intense Exercise: Heavy training is a form of physical stress. It increases the production of free radicals, which use up your antioxidant supply.
  4. Sugar Consumption: Interestingly, glucose (sugar) and Vitamin C have a similar chemical structure. They often compete for the same transport systems to get into your cells. If your blood sugar is constantly high, your cells may struggle to take in enough Vitamin C.

Can I just use topical Vitamin C for collagen?

Topical Vitamin C can be great for localized skin benefits and protecting against sun damage on the face. However, it does not reach your joints, tendons, or bones. To support the collagen throughout your entire body, oral consumption via food or supplements is necessary to reach the deeper tissues and fibroblasts.

Does Vitamin C help with collagen absorption?

There is no strong evidence that Vitamin C changes how well your gut absorbs collagen peptides. Absorption happens in the small intestine regardless of Vitamin C presence. However, Vitamin C is absolutely required for the utilization of those peptides once they are in your system to build new, stable collagen fibers.

Is it possible to take too much Vitamin C?

Because Vitamin C is water-soluble, your body is generally very good at getting rid of any excess through your urine. Very high doses (usually over 2,000 mg) can sometimes cause digestive upset or diarrhea in sensitive individuals. Most people find that staying between 500 mg and 1,000 mg is the "sweet spot" for performance and comfort.
